Are you a parent in new Zealand looking for a fun and educational activity to do with your kids? Building a DIY drone could be the perfect project for you! Not only is it an exciting way to spend time together, but it also provides a valuable learning experience for children. In this blog post, we will discuss how you can embark on this DIY drone building journey and share some tips and advice to make the process smooth and successful. **1. Get the Right Kit:** The first step in building a DIY drone is to acquire the necessary materials and components. There are many drone kits available in the market that cater to various skill levels, so make sure to choose one that is suitable for you and your child's expertise. Look for kits that come with clear instructions and all the required parts to avoid any hiccups during the building process. **2. Involve Your Child:** Building a drone is a fantastic opportunity to involve your child in a hands-on learning experience. Encourage them to take an active role in the assembly process, from connecting the motors to soldering the wires. This not only helps them develop technical skills but also fosters a sense of accomplishment and boosts their confidence. **3. Emphasize Safety:** Safety should be a top priority when building and flying a drone. Make sure to read the instruction manual carefully and follow all safety guidelines provided. Talk to your child about the potential risks involved and demonstrate how to handle the drone responsibly. Always fly the drone in open spaces away from people, buildings, and power lines. **4. Experiment and Learn:** Building a DIY drone is not just about the final product; it's also about the journey of discovery and learning. Encourage your child to experiment with different components, test out new configurations, and troubleshoot any issues that may arise. This hands-on approach promotes problem-solving skills and critical thinking, which are invaluable life lessons. **5. Have Fun:** Most importantly, remember to have fun during the DIY drone building process. Enjoy the quality time spent with your child, celebrate small victories, and embrace the challenges as opportunities for growth. Flying the drone together after completing the build is a rewarding experience that you both can cherish for years to come. In conclusion, building a DIY drone with your child in New Zealand is a fantastic way to bond, learn, and have fun together. By following these tips and advice, you can make the most of this creative endeavor and create lasting memories with your little one.
